I have my Masters degree in Occupational Therapy which is helping others to be as functional as possible despite disabilities.I work in a private practice for early intervention. We help families with children who are at risk for developmental delays. The majority of our clients are from birth to 3 years but I also conduct clinical treatment for up to age 15 years. We work on motor, sensory, cognitive, self-help, and other skills.
